nan
. See also
minr/2 amd maxr/2.
This function relates to the Prolog numerical comparison predicates >/2, =:=/2, etc. The Prolog numerical comparison converts the rational in a mixed rational/float comparison to a float, possibly rounding the value. This function converts the float to a rational, comparing the exact values.